INTRODUCTION: In order to manage skin conditions at a national referral hospital level in Kenya, specialized dermatology services, such as dermatologic surgery, dermatopathology, phototherapy, and sub-specialty care, should be offered, as is typically available in referral hospitals around the world. A Kenyan patient with prurigo nodularis, whose severe itch remitted after phototherapy treatment at the University of California, San Francisco (UCSF), inspired the development of a phototherapy service at Academic Model Providing Access to Healthcare (AMPATH), a partnership in Western Kenya between Moi Teaching and Referral Hospital, Moi University College of Health Sciences, and a consortium of North American academic medical centers. METHODS: Initial project funds were raised through a crowdfunding campaign and fundraising events. A new narrowband ultraviolet B phototherapy unit and replacement bulbs were donated and air shipped to Eldoret, Kenya. A team of dermatologists and phototherapy nurses from UCSF conducted a 2-day training session. US-based dermatologists affiliated with AMPATH provide ongoing support through regular communication and on-site visits. RESULTS: Early in implementation, challenges faced included training clinical staff with limited experience in phototherapy and improving communication between nurses and clinicians. More recent challenges include frequent rotation of specialty clinic nurses in the dermatology clinic, adaptation of phototherapy guidelines to balance patient volume with service delivery capacity, and training assessment of disease activity in darkly pigmented skin. CONCLUSION: Strategies that have been helpful in addressing implementation challenges include: increasing on-site and remote training opportunities for clinicians and nurses, developing a tiered payment schema, educating patients to combat misconceptions about phototherapy, dynamic phototherapy referral guidelines to accommodate service delivery capacity, and prioritizing the engagement of a multidisciplinary team.

BACKGROUND: Psoriasis is a chronic immune-mediated disease that affects 2-3% of the world population. Ultraviolet B (UVB) phototherapy is an effective treatment for psoriasis compared to other systemic treatments. Currently there is a lack of easily accessible online patient educational material regarding this form of treatment. OBJECTIVE: To present a freely available online guide and video on UVB treatment that is informative to patients and increases the success and compliance of patients starting this therapy. METHODS: The UVB treatment protocol used at the University of California-San Francisco Psoriasis and Skin Treatment Center as well as available information from the literature was reviewed to design a comprehensive guide for patients receiving UVB treatment. RESULTS: We created a printable guide and video resource that reviews the fundamentals of UV light, UVB safety considerations, flow of treatment, side effects, and post-phototherapy skin care. CONCLUSION: This guide serves as a valuable resource for patients preparing for UVB phototherapy, the clinicians who treat them, and trainees wishing to learn more about this form of therapy.

BACKGROUND: PUVA treatment is photochemotherapy for psoriasis that combines psoralen with UVA radiation. Although PUVA is a very effective treatment option for psoriasis, there is an absence of patient resources explaining and demonstrating the process of PUVA. Studies have shown that patients who viewed videos explaining the treatment procedures for various medical conditions had a greater understanding of their treatment and were more active participants in their health. OBJECTIVE: To present a freely available online guide and video on PUVA treatment designed for patient education on PUVA. METHODS: The PUVA treatment protocol used at the University of California-San Francisco Psoriasis and Skin Treatment Center as well as available information from the literature was reviewed to design a comprehensive guide for patients receiving PUVA treatment. RESULTS: We created a printable guide and video resource that reviews the benefits and risks of PUVA, discusses the three types of PUVA (hand-foot soak, full body soak, and systemic), demonstrates the PUVA process, and provides practical tips for safe use. CONCLUSION: Online media and video delivers material in a way that is flexible and often familiar to patients. This new format is beneficial for prospective patients planning to undergo PUVA treatment, health-care providers, and trainees who want to learn more about this treatment.

BACKGROUND: An increasing number of injectable biologics are now available for the treatment of psoriasis. However, for individuals who have never received this therapy, the process of performing a self-injection can be daunting. There is lack of patient educational material on how to perform and optimize this treatment. OBJECTIVE: The objective of this study is to present a freely available online guide and video on biologic injections that is informative to patients and increases the success and compliance of patients starting this therapy. METHODS: The self-injection technique taught at the University of California-San Francisco Psoriasis and Skin Treatment Center as well as available information from the literature were reviewed to design a practical guide for patients receiving biologic injections. RESULTS: We created a printable guide and video resource that describes how to improve the injection process, pain management, travel planning, and common concerns with biologic injectables. CONCLUSION: This guide is beneficial for patients who wish to improve their experience with biologic self-injections, for healthcare providers who prescribe these treatments, and for trainees learning about this modality.
